Novel Methods For Processing Lignocellulosic Material
申请人:CMBLU PROJEKT AG
公开号:US20190390405A1
公开(公告)日:2019-12-26
The invention relates to novel methods for processing lignocellulosic material. More specifically, the invention proves an integrated approach for processing cellulose to obtain paper and pulp and valorizing lignin to obtain value-added chemicals and products.

AMINATED LIGNIN-DERIVED COMPOUNDS AND USES THEREOF
申请人:CMBLU PROJEKT AG
公开号:US20210024453A1
公开(公告)日:2021-01-28
The present invention relates to novel lignin-derived compounds and compositions comprising the same and their use as redox flow battery electrolytes. The invention further provides a method for preparing said compounds and compositions as well as a redox flow battery comprising said compounds and compositions. Additionally, an assembly for carrying out the inventive method is provided.
